Few key points:

* ROI of $42 for every dollar spent.
* Email is almost 40 times more effective than Facebook and Twitter combined in helping your business acquire new customers.
* It's one of the only channels you own the customer - unlike Facebook, Instagram and Twitter that decide WHO of your customers see your communications.

It's nice when you can do an email blast and the orders pour in. We have taken a simplistic approach to email marketing in the past, but are about to kick-it-up-a-notch or two in the next couple of months.

Owning the customer is so important in this age when you have companies like FB, IG and Twitter controlling and limiting how often people that have signed up to your page, actually see your content. Once a customer or potential customer has given you their email address, you are in control and it's up to you to keep them engaged.
